Pivotal Functions of Criminal Defense Attorneys

Criminal defense attorneys play a crucial role in ensuring that defendants understand the charges against them and the potential consequences they face. They meticulously analyze the evidence presented by the prosecution, identify weaknesses in the case, and develop strategies tailored to each unique situation. By interviewing witnesses, gathering additional evidence, and collaborating with experts, these legal professionals strive to construct a robust defense. Furthermore, they safeguard their clients’ rights throughout the process, providing guidance on whether to accept plea deals or proceed to trial based on the circumstances at hand. Challenges Faced by Criminal Defense Attorneys

The landscape for criminal defense attorneys is fraught with challenges, including navigating the complexities of ever-evolving laws and managing the emotional strain that comes with representing clients facing serious charges. They must often contend with limited resources, particularly in public defense cases, which can hinder the thoroughness of their investigations. Time constraints also play a critical role, as the fast-paced nature of the legal system demands prompt action to secure favorable results. Additionally, balancing their ethical obligations to the court while fighting vigorously for their clients’ best interests can create tension within the legal process.
